Verdict
Lennon did everything asked of him when making a winning start to his chasing career over course and distance last month but Howard Johnson's gelding may struggle under a penalty and preference is for L'Antartique, who is marginally preferred to Swing Bill. The last mentioned, a dual winner over hurdles in France, is hard to weigh up on his British debut for Henrietta Knight but lack of a run may be of some concern so he may be best watched. Henry Daly's Opera de Coeur showed progressive form over hurdles last term and has to be of interest on his chasing debut, while Blu Teen would need to improve for the switch to chasing to trouble the selection. Backstage may struggle under his penalty for his win at Cheltenham last month and a better bet looks to be L'Antartique. Ferdy Murphy's gelding, like a lot of his stablemates, looked in need of the run when a well held fourth here on his reappearance but he should have come on a bundle for that outing, remains a gelding of some potential and is taken to have progressed enough to open his account over fences today.
